In the present safari, the seats can actually be made to recline further if they want to create such a design but presently the seat back rests on bolts welded to the body on the sides just behind the seat.
In the aria too a design that premits reclination would be possible but make the seats a bit rattly, but they can't push the seat base back any further if they want to retain the full flat luggage bed logic with the seats folded. The rear houses the spare tyre and accessories trays below the base cover, though it is yet not clear how it would be accesses (from top or below). That is one snap that is missing.
